that's why you need to ask your dealer how are they approaching the issue ? I would insist of knowing what corrective steps have they taken and if they suggest they only retreive the code and erase/clear the code without having done anything else, then the issue may still be there and will come back later on. You will surprised that some dealers are doing just like that. Even for me in North America, some dealers are lazy and some dealers are very good in solving problems. When I had mine at brand new, I got failures on couple of components and they took literally 3 tries and eventually decided to replace the parts/modules.

These days, you, the driver need not to have done anything excessive/abusive to the engine & tranny, if the computer software has a glitch, then it will throw a code and cause the tranny to shift in an abnormal manner, simple as that.

If this dealer is not resolving the issue, maybe you should consider taking it to another dealer (hopefully it's not very far from where you are)
